Hourly Wage Calculation Tools
Understanding how your hourly wage translates into a yearly salary is essential for negotiating raises, applying for loans, and planning large purchases.
Income Format (Hourly)
Multiply your hourly wage by the number of hours you work per week, then multiply by 52 to find your gross annual income. If you only work part of the year, adjust the multiplier accordingly.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do I calculate overtime pay?
Standard overtime is typically calculated as "time and a half" (your hourly wage × 1.5) for hours worked over 40 in a single week.
Does an hourly wage offer less security than a salary?
It depends on your contract. While hourly workers can lose income if hours are cut, they are also eligible for overtime pay, which many salaried workers are exempt from.
